Monthly Management Meetings Bring the Team Together

The corporate management team at Van Wall Equipment gets together on a monthly basis to review each location’s performance. Each location — and each department within each store — is given a monthly budget. Each month the management team looks at how they did compared to the budget and compared the prior year. But as the dealership has grown, management has discovered that they need to look at more than just the numbers. Matt Van Houweling, business development manager for Van Wall, talks about those meetings. Van Wall Equipment earned top honors in Farm Equipment's 2016 Dealership of the Year program.

One Dealership’s ‘Acquisition Journal’

New manager Davin Peterson recalls the first few months following an acquisition — in which he was getting to know both parties.
Davin Peterson joined California-based Kern Machinery Inc. (KMI) in April 2015 in advance of the acquisition of Hollingsworth Inc., a 3-store John Deere dealer group with stores in Ontario and Burns, Ore., and Weiser, Idaho, that would be renamed Camp Equipment.

Assimilating an Acquired Dealership: Issues & Missteps

Buying another dealership is the easy part. Integrating it into the overall organization is the bigger challenge.
When it comes to either buying or selling a dealership, when the deal is done, the parties on the different sides of the table say they all face the same set of challenges. How the issues are prioritized may differ if you’re the buyer or seller, but the concerns remain the same.
